				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Of all the work I have been privileged to Direct since working at Señor Z, this Olympic reportage is by far and away what I am most proud of.  As I have been primarily making tv commercials, this was a unique opportunity to get back into the documentary genre which I have a great affinity for.</p>
<p>On almost a nothing budget, a small crew went with Gonzalo and I to the town of Junin &#8211; one of the highest small towns in Peru at 4,100 meters (13,451 feet).  A 7 hour drive from Lima into the peeks of the Andes on roads that make Rally racing look like <em>The Sound of Music</em>.  It was physically the most challenging shoot of my life: a <span style="text-decoration: underline;">severe</span> and constant headache, cold that goes through however many layers you put on, absolute fatigue after walking 5 feet because the air is so thin (I personally sucked down and entire oxygen tank in those 3 days) and honestly, tasteless food &#8211; fruit, veggies, and spices don&#8217;t make it that way.</p>
<p>Nevertheless what came of this is (like I said before) the best work I have been a part of at Z and I am honored to have done this with such a great group of people.  To date, this reportage has had over 1.5 million You Tube hits.  How &#8217;bout that for exposure.  I hope you enjoy.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://barneyelliott.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/11/images.jpeg"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-1377" title="images" src="http://barneyelliott.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/11/images.jpeg" alt="" width="301" height="167" /></a>What can I say?  How about by starting with: what-an-honor!</p>
<p>My producer (<a href="http://www.atlanticpictures.com/index.html" target="_blank">Darren Goldberg</a>) and I connected with Christine at a symposium that she was part of at the 2010 Tribeca Film Festival. During one of the coffee breaks the three of us had a brief chat and I reminded her that we had actually met once before when she came to lecture at the Binger Film Lab in Amsterdam where I was workshopping the <em>Oliver&#8217;s Deal</em> script in the end of 2008.</p>
<p>About two weeks later as I was walking down the street in Lima, I got a call from Darren saying that Christine read <em>Oliver&#8217;s Deal</em> and really took to it, so much so that she was coming on as the project&#8217;s Executive Producer.  A few days later, Christine (in LA at the time), Darren (in NY), and myself (in Lima) had a three-way Skype call (love technology) and she kindly commented on how much she appreciated the script.  Amongst other things, she said that &#8216;for her the story was thought provoking, timely, and an important subject matter &#8230; and that she was going to help us get the film made.&#8217;</p>
<p>It has been a long roller-coaster of a journey to get this far I tell you, and I&#8217;d be lying if I said that at times it hasn&#8217;t been hard. But really, I am most grateful &#8211; I have learned so much and to be a part of / watch this project come together has been amazing.  One thing I can say that I have learned for sure: it takes real sweat and commitment to put a major motion picture together &#8211; there seem to be an infinite amount of moving parts.  And I thought putting a short together was work &#8230; this is no joke! Fortunately Darren has stuck by my side and believed in me and this project since its inception &#8211; truly the mark of a great Producer, Manager and friend.  And now the <em>Oliver&#8217;s Deal</em> team has its Executive Producer &#8211; a key member to help bring this film to fruition.  Piece by piece we are getting there.</p>
<p>Christine Vachon, we are honored, grateful, and very excited to be working with you.  Many thanks!</p>
